Export Regulations for SCOMET Items
Posted: Wed Feb 12, 2025 7:55 am
Exporting SCOMET items should be done in compliance with specific regulations and approvals, like the following:
Exporting SCOMET items requires a licence from the DGFT, which can be applied for through its online portal.
The exporter must submit an application with detailed items to be exported, their end-use, and end-user information.
Government agencies, such as DGFT, the Ministry of Defence, the Ministry of External Affairs, etc., review the application to ensure it obeys national and international regulations.

Exporters must ensure that their activities comply with international treaties and regimes, such as the Wassenaar Arrangement, the Missile Technology Control Regime, and the Chemical Weapons Convention.
Exporters are also required to submit post-shipment documents and compliance reports to DGFT to verify that the items are used for the declared purposes.
